[New Song Of The Week] Ten Tonnes - Silver Heat
Ethan Barnett is making music under the moniker Ten Tonnes, probably to keep your opinion unbiased. “Unbiased you say? But I don’t know Ethan Barnett, is he... maybe related to Courtney?” Nope, but like his big brother George Ezra Barnett, he’s from Hertford. Oh noes, now you’re biased after all... Well, have a listen anyway, as talent runs in the family. Thanks to the BBC Introducing talent programme Ethan felt what it was to be on the stages of Reading & Leeds last year. This year he has some tastemaking festivals ahead of him in the UK like Barn On The Farm, Live At Leeds, and Dot To Dot. And guess who’s played all those festivals in the past? Exactly, his already arrived brother. After getting his first EP called Lucy out on his own, he’s now almost ready for his second coming. Silver Heat is the first taste of his upcoming Born To Lose EP, due June 9 on Warner Music. The track sounds way more powerful than his first batch. Less singer-songwriter, more grown up and possibly the most important result: less like his brother. The vocals wink to the past with hints of The Kooks, and all those other relevant indie bands from the zeroes, but overall it’s fresh enough to keep you interested to listen how the story continues.
